Rezumat

Shigellosis represents an important problem of public health. The implementation of the standard case definition in the surveillance system is a priority for the Republic of Moldova. The objective of this study was to evaluate the peculiarities of the epidemic process of dysentery in the municipality of Chisinau. The basis of epidemiological analysis includes the data on the incidence of acute dysentery for many years and one year and other epidemic characteristics (age groups) of the population of the municipality of Chisinau, registered during 1997-2012. With this purpose the materials of the national archives, the municipal health center of Chisinau (annual reports, explanatory documents, acts of epidemiological studies) have been studied. In the etiological structure of dysentery up to 60% falls on Shigella sonnei that preserves the ability of an outbreak. For this purpose the laboratory diagnostic algorithm of the 200 cases of confirmed acute shigellosis has been evaluated. The results of the evaluation have demonstrated that there are deficiencies in standard laboratory diagnostic algorithm and, consequently, in the implementation of the standard case definition of shigellosis.
